Coenzyme Q deficiency may predispose to sudden unexplained death via an increased risk of cardiac arrhythmia.

Cardiac arrhythmia is currently considered to be the direct cause of death in a majority of sudden unexplained death (SUD) cases, yet the genetic predisposition and corresponding endophenotypes contributing to SUD remain incompletely understood.
